Three Qatari companies and Iraq’s National Investment Commission have agreed to develop $9.5bn worth of projects in Iraq, including the construction of a pair of power plants that will generate a total of 2,400 megawatts. <br />UCC Holding and the investment commission signed a 25-year, public-private partnership linked to the two power plants, which will cost $2.5bn to build. <br />The power plants will help reduce Iraq’s reliance on neighbouring Iran for its energy needs. <br />Iraq’s investment commission and Doha-based Estithmar Holding also signed deals worth $7bn to manage hospitals, develop two new comprehensive cities and build a series of new five-star hotels totalling 10,000 rooms.<br /><br />This show is part of the Spreaker Prime Network, if you are interested in advertising on this podcast, contact us at <a href="https://www.spreaker.com/show/4166630/advertisement">https://www.spreaker.com/show/4166630/advertisement</a>
